Commercial Odour Removal

Commercial odour work must consider occupancy, operating hours, ventilation, affected materials and the need to limit disruption while addressing the source.

Commercial planning

Control the source without losing sight of operations

A commercial plan can be phased by zone, shift or occupancy requirement when site conditions permit. Documentation helps property managers, owners and other project participants understand the scope.

Business continuity

The goal is safe, documented recovery

Treatment timing and access are coordinated with the property representative. Active operations may require additional controls and clear communication with occupants or tenants.
